Warming temperatures exacerbate groundwater depletion rates in India

Nishan Bhattarai et al.

Summary: Climate change is expected to increase crop water demand, leading to more irrigation. A study in India, a groundwater depletion hotspot, reveals that farmers have intensified groundwater withdrawals to adapt to warming temperatures, resulting in accelerated depletion rates. Even with projected increases in precipitation and possible decreases in irrigation use, the rates of net groundwater loss for the coming decades could be three times the current depletion rates, posing a threat to India's food and water security.

Terrestrial ecotoxicity of glyphosate, its formulations, and co-formulants: evidence from 2010-2023

Szandra Klatyik et al.

Summary: Glyphosate, the most widely used herbicide, is frequently detected in the environment and has unintended side-effects on non-target organisms. The complex formulations of glyphosate-based herbicides (GBHs) and the interactions with other pesticides and agrochemicals are rarely considered. The toxicity of GBHs exceeds that of glyphosate itself, and impurities in GBHs pose additional risks.

Bt cotton, pink bollworm, and the political economy of sociobiological obsolescence: insights from Telangana, India

Katharina Najork et al.

Summary: The return of pink bollworm infestations in farmers' fields in India, after the loss of effectiveness of genetically engineered Bt cotton, has caused severe losses in yield and income for farmers. This study argues that Bt cotton, as a neoliberal technology, not only temporarily protects farmers from pests but also accelerates the concentration of capital. The dispossession of resource-poor households and the accumulation of capital through redistribution of assets contribute to the reproduction of hegemonic structures.

Ongoing ecological and evolutionary consequences by the presence of transgenes in a wild cotton population

Valeria Vazquez-Barrios et al.

Summary: After 25 years of genetically modified cotton cultivation in Mexico, researchers found that the expression of novel genes in transgenic cotton plants affects ecological interactions in wild cotton, including relationships with ants and increased herbivore damage.

Extinction risk of Mesoamerican crop wild relatives

Barbara Goettsch et al.

Summary: Crop wild relatives (CWR) are plant taxa closely related to crops, providing high genetic diversity to help crops adapt to global change impacts. They play a vital role in food security and sustainable agriculture, but are at risk of extinction due to anthropogenic threats. Measures to conserve and research CWR are essential to ensure their availability for current and future generations.
